Transaction 6e85518052956278f980afaa870512bb507a92e419f99de3b460d84f9e8b96cb

1 Input
2 Outputs
  • 6e85518052956278f980afaa870512bb507a92e419f99de3b460d84f9e8b96cb:0
  • value  66400049
    address  2NBMEXRJDvmU2Vg6UExg5EFRtHVpqWCTYby
  • 6e85518052956278f980afaa870512bb507a92e419f99de3b460d84f9e8b96cb:1
  • value  394452173124
    address  n3eefyeEYQCfUXwz4iqDqBz75x9gHgUuEz